Osaka Dominates Ostapenko in Thrilling Canadian Open Fourth Round Clash

Naomi Osaka, the esteemed four-time Grand Slam champion, delivered a commanding performance to advance to the fourth round of the Canadian Open, showcasing her formidable talent against the 22nd-seed Jelena Ostapenko. Her dominant victory underscores her continued resurgence in Tennis and signals her intent in one of the WTA Tour’s premier hardcourt events, setting a high bar for her competitors.

While Osaka celebrated her significant win, the Canadian Open also witnessed an unexpected early exit for Britain’s Emma Raducanu. The young Briton struggled to find her rhythm, managing to secure only three games in a decisive defeat at the hands of Wimbledon finalist Amanda Anisimova, highlighting the unforgiving nature of top-tier Tennis competition.

Anisimova, despite suffering a significant loss in her first Grand Slam final just a month prior, has consistently proven herself to be one of the most in-form players on the WTA Tour. Her powerful groundstrokes and strategic court coverage continue to make her a formidable opponent, capable of dismantling even the most promising talents in the circuit.

Looking ahead, Naomi Osaka’s journey will continue against Anastasia Sevastova, following the 35-year-old’s impressive upset over the defending champion and third seed, Jessica Pegula. Sevastova’s resilience was evident as she battled back from a set down, ultimately securing a 3-6, 6-4, 6-1 victory that sent shockwaves through the Canadian Open.

American Pegula, who arrived in Montreal on an impressive 11-match winning streak, faced an uncharacteristically error-strewn deciding set that ultimately cost her the match against the world number 386 Sevastova. This unexpected loss underscores the unpredictable competitive landscape of professional Tennis, where even top seeds can be vulnerable.

Sevastova’s victory is particularly poignant as she, much like Osaka, made her return from maternity leave in early 2024. Her triumph marks her first win against a top-five opponent since 2017, a testament to her dedication and renewed competitive spirit, adding another compelling narrative to the tournament.

The men’s event also provided its share of thrilling encounters. Seventh seed Andrey Rublev demonstrated his fighting spirit, overcoming Italy’s Lorenzo Sonego in a three-set battle, coming back from a set down to win 5-7, 6-4, 6-3. His tenacity sets the stage for a compelling next round in the Canadian Open.

Rublev’s next challenge will be against Alejandro Davidovich Fokina, after the Spaniard efficiently dispatched the 12th seed and Miami Open champion, Jakub Mensik, in straight sets, 6-2, 6-4. These results signify the escalating intensity as the Tennis tournament progresses towards its thrilling conclusions.
